You can find guides for citing sources in the library or on the World Wide Web.

 

Citing sources prevents plagiarism, misattribution, and misquotation. It enables your reader to learn more about the subject. Finally, it courteously acknowledges other scholars' work. The point of citation is to enable the reader to locate the source of information. You can find guides for citing sources in the library or on the World Wide Web.READINGMAGAZINES.JPG
